Keep Nassau Beautiful, with the City of Fernandina Beach and Amelia Music School, is hosting a live music event at Egans Creek Park to raise awareness for the importance of conservation in our community. This concert's theme is water, and guest speaker Emily Floore, St. Mary's Riverkeeper, will be discussing the salt marsh and all the services it provides our community.
